Output fe6c6568aabf7ef389e4d39bbd1ed2f51b865676ef78f3baad29a3f7e229beab:62

value
28910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20fc31a4c32c01b72e3eb9ba2aa71317d891b68c OP_EQUAL
address
34hRfRVaei29WAxZqRpnNLdLnM6m1SBfYG
transaction
fe6c6568aabf7ef389e4d39bbd1ed2f51b865676ef78f3baad29a3f7e229beab
confirmations
245994
spent
true